Help with jacket for warm weather...
I rode my nightrod special on Saturday and it was about 85-89 degrees. I have a black leather jacket with no zip out liner and it has armor etc. It does have air vents but I found that the weather saturday is my limit. I could not handle it any hotter with that jacket. What do y'all do for warm weather riding? I still want protection but I don't want to sweat to death. I am looking at a jacket like this:
Men's Aeration Leather Jacket
Perfect for warm weather riding. Perforated leather throughout lower front body, under arms and back side panels for superior ventilation. Mandarin collar. Two front zippered hand-warmer pockets and two inside pockets. Pre-formed and zippered sleeves with snap down cuff strap that secures zipper pull in place. Action back with power stretch down sides of back for ease of movement. Custom Harley-Davidson® embroidered leather appliqué graphics on both sleeves.

RE: Help with jacket for warm weather...
If you would complete your profile then I would know where you live and a better idea of what you're talking about when it comes to heat versus real heat! (humidity vs. none). Here in Arizona our summers are very hot and I find that none of the jackets, even the nylon air flow ones, work for me. I know it's a compromise in safety but I wear a long sleeved sweatshirt and a leather vest with my 1/2 helmet Shoei.

RE: Help with jacket for warm weather...
I've got a mesh textile jacket from Tourmaster and REALLY like it... It's fully armored and yet it BREATHES massively when you're underway. In fact even stopped at a traffic light I can feel the breeze passing thru the jacket if there's a breeze blowing!
I've never had a perforated leather jacket so can't comment on that, but I sure do like my mesh jacket on hot days.
